Handmade in Goyon-Chazeau's workshop, this knife's 6.5" blade has a slight curve, allowing for a natural rocking motion while cutting. The X50CrMoV15 stainless steel is hardened to 54-56 HRC, and its full-tang construction extends the steel through the handle for added strength and balance.
The distinctive jennywood handle offers a comfortable, ergonomic grip, while its rich, high-contrast wood grain gives each knife a unique character—all backed by the reliable craftsmanship and performance of Goyon-Chazeau.

Materials: jennywood handle, X50CrMov15 stainless steel
Made by: Goyon-Chazeau
Made in: France
Specifications:
- 11.2" total length, 6.5" blade
- Rockwell Hardness of 54-56 HRC
- 2.5 mm thick full-tang, laser-cut blade
- professional matte finish
- full-blade cutting edge with plunge line
- high-cutting performance
- rivet assembly

Care:
- We recommend washing these knives by hand with a soft sponge.
- Do not leave the handle in prolonged contact with water or a heat source.
- Wood-handled knives should never go in the dishwasher.
- Wipe off as soon as washing is finished, and store in a dry place.

Further Reading: Goyon-Chazeau is a third-generation family-owned business based in Thiers, France. Renowned for its rich knife-making tradition, Thiers is often considered the capital of French cutlery and has been a center of cutlery production for centuries.
